NOE v. COMMONWEALTH


153 S.E.2d 248 (1967)

207 Va. 849

James Harkins NOE v. COMMONWEALTH of Virginia.

Supreme Court of Appeals of Virginia.

March 6, 1967.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

W. Raymond Minnix, Bedford, for plaintiff in error.

M. Harris Parker, Asst. Atty. Gen., (Robert Y. Button, Atty. Gen., on brief), for defendant in error.

Before SPRATLEY, BUCHANAN, SNEAD, I'ANSON, CARRICO, and GORDON, JJ.


SPRATLEY, Justice.

James Harkins Noe was at the January, 1957, term of the Circuit Court of Bedford County, indicted by the grand jury for statutory burglary. Section 18-159, Code of Virginia, 1950, now § 18.1-86, 1960 Repl.Vol. He was tried on January 2, 1957, convicted, and sentenced to serve 12 years in the penitentiary. On November 20, 1963, his petition for a writ of habeas corpus was denied by the Circuit Court of Bedford County. We refused an appeal...
